6. Safety protocols

The implementation of rigorous safety protocols is paramount to the successful and responsible execution of the Dayton air show 2025. These protocols are not merely procedural formalities but essential safeguards designed to mitigate potential risks associated with aerial performances, large crowds, and complex logistical operations. Their effective application directly influences the safety and well-being of performers, spectators, and support personnel. Failure to adhere to established safety standards could result in accidents, injuries, or even fatalities, jeopardizing the event’s reputation and future viability. An example of this consequence occurred at the 2011 Reno Air Races, where a pilot’s crash resulted in numerous fatalities and injuries, leading to stricter safety regulations for air show events. Therefore, the comprehensive development and diligent enforcement of these protocols is a non-negotiable aspect of the event’s planning process.

Specific safety measures at the Dayton air show 2025 will likely include: pre-flight inspections of all participating aircraft, adherence to strict flight path regulations established by aviation authorities (such as the FAA), comprehensive emergency response plans involving local fire, medical, and law enforcement agencies, controlled airspace management to prevent unauthorized aircraft incursions, and thorough background checks and training for all personnel involved in the event’s operation. Crowd control measures are also critical, encompassing barriers, designated viewing areas, and clear communication strategies to manage spectator flow and prevent overcrowding. Furthermore, weather monitoring and contingency plans for adverse weather conditions are essential components of the overall safety strategy. The implementation of these detailed measures reflects a commitment to minimizing risks and ensuring a secure environment.

Essential Planning Considerations

Prudent preparation is paramount for a successful experience at the Dayton air show 2025. A detailed understanding of logistics and regulations will enhance engagement and minimize potential inconveniences.

Tip 1: Secure Tickets in Advance: Due to high anticipated attendance, purchasing tickets well in advance of the event dates is strongly recommended. This mitigates the risk of unavailability and potential price increases.

Tip 2: Plan for Transportation and Parking: Investigate parking options and shuttle services prior to arrival. High traffic volume is expected; therefore, alternative transportation methods, such as ride-sharing or public transportation, should be considered.

Tip 3: Review Prohibited Items List: Familiarize oneself with the list of prohibited items, including weapons, outside food and beverages (with exceptions for medical needs), and drones. Adherence to these regulations expedites security screening and prevents confiscation.

Tip 4: Prepare for Sun Exposure and Weather Conditions: The event is predominantly outdoors. Sunscreen, hats, and appropriate clothing are essential to mitigate sun exposure. Monitor weather forecasts and prepare for potential rain or temperature fluctuations.

Tip 5: Download the Official Event App: The official event app provides access to schedules, maps, announcements, and real-time updates. Downloading the app facilitates navigation and awareness of schedule changes.

Tip 6: Identify Designated Viewing Areas: Familiarize oneself with the layout of designated viewing areas, including those with accessible accommodations. Arriving early secures optimal vantage points.

Tip 7: Understand Emergency Procedures: Locate first aid stations and familiarize oneself with emergency evacuation routes. Awareness of these procedures ensures preparedness in the event of an unforeseen incident.

Adherence to these considerations enhances the likelihood of a safe, enjoyable, and informative experience. Proactive planning mitigates potential disruptions and maximizes engagement with the aviation exhibition.
